Actions Involved in an Accident Injury Lawsuit
Navigating an accident injury lawsuit can be complex. Below is a detailed guide to the procedure:
Step 1: Seek Medical Attention
The primary step after an accident is to look for healthcare. This guarantees that injuries are treated quickly and establishes a medical record that will be important for the case.
Action 2: Document the Incident
Gathering proof is important. This consists of:
Taking photos of the accident scene and injuries.Gathering witness declarations.Getting police reports or event reports.Step 3: Consult an Accident Injury Attorney
An experienced attorney can supply valuable insights into the legalities of the case and overview prospective options for compensation.
Step 4: File a Claim
The attorney will help sue with the at-fault celebration's insurance company, detailing the injuries and supporting proof.
Step 5: Negotiation
The attorney will work out with the insurance provider to reach a settlement that adequately compensates for medical expenses, lost salaries, and other damages.
Action 6: Litigation
If settlements stop working, the case may proceed to court. Here, the attorney will represent the customer, providing the proof and advocating for their rights.
Action 7: Settlement or Verdict
The case may culminate in a settlement before trial or a decision after litigation. Either outcome aims to ensure the victim receives compensation for their losses.

For how long do I need to submit an accident injury lawsuit?
The statute of restrictions varies by state however normally ranges from one to 3 years. It's necessary to speak with an attorney promptly to ensure your claim is filed on time.
2. What if I was partially at fault for the accident?
Numerous states follow a relative negligence system, where compensation is reduced based upon the portion of fault associated to you.
3. Will my case go to trial?
Not all cases go to trial. Many are settled out of court. Nevertheless, having actually an attorney gotten ready for trial can strengthen your position throughout settlements.
4. How much does working with an accident injury attorney cost?
The majority of accident injury attorneys work on a contingency charge basis, meaning they only get paid if you win your case. This allows injured people to pursue justice without upfront expenses.
5. What types of damages can I recuperate?
Damages can include medical expenditures, lost earnings, home damage, discomfort and suffering, and punitive damages in cases of gross negligence.
